A rule of thumb is a homemade recipe for making a guess. It is an easy-to-remember guide that falls somewhere between a mathematical formula and a shot in the dark...In particular; when shopping for healthy food, "The healthiest foods are located around the perimeter of the grocery store- vegetables, meats, breads. The center aisles are used for low nutrition, high profit junk foods." When getting to know someone always remember; "People do not change as they get older. They just become more of what they already are."
...A hundred years ago, people used rules of thumb to make up for a lack of facts. Modern day rule of thumbing is rooted in an overabundance of facts...
...There are times when you don't need to know the best way to do something. These are times for ballpark figures, for knowing what you probably can get away with.
